Gambian psychiatric Nurse Practitioner resident in Seattle Washington Mr.
Mustapha Hydara born and brought up in Dasilami near Kombo Brikama was our
guest at* Gainako radio <http://gainako.com/?p=721>**on *Sunday May 12,
2013. Mr. Hydara (fondly called Islim) was born in Gambia of Mauritanian
parents who were a successful business family in Gambia. His parents later
moved to Kaur in the north Bank of the Central River Division where he
completed primary education and later proceeded to Muslim High School to
complete his high school education graduating in 1990.

Mr. Hydara then immigrated to the United States and ended up in Seattle in
the State of Washington. Like many Gambian immigrants, Mr. Hydara struggled
his way through low end jobs working as a Nurses Assistant while he pursues
further education in college. He studied for his Licensed Practical Nurse
(LPN), then his Bachelors degree at the University of Washington. He
further did his Masters degree in Nursing at the Seattle University where
he studied Psychiatric and Mental Health medicine.  Mr. Hydara is currently
a doctoral student in Psychiaric medicine at the University of Washington.
He is currently a Nurse Practitioner working at *NAVOS Psychiatric
Hospital<http://www.navos.org/>
* in West Seattle. He also runs a private *Psychiatric clinic in Kent
WA<http://www.everydayhealth.com/doctors/mustapha-i-hydara-arnp-85763178>
* and is a preferred provider in many Northwest Health care Insurance
providers.
